Output 81ae51b0d0865059690145060e0bd10706fa8e516e24bb64f0ac9f93f652f67f:9

value
421519
script pubkey
OP_0 OP_PUSHBYTES_20 43c46906a3f336db671b726d531b84a3d78d3fbb
address
bc1qg0zxjp4r7vmdkecmwfk4xxuy50tc60amnuumwc
transaction
81ae51b0d0865059690145060e0bd10706fa8e516e24bb64f0ac9f93f652f67f
spent
true